AI Contract Overview
The contract requires the full lifecycle manufacturing, assembly, testing, and delivery of 40 Forward Looking Infrared (FIR) sensing elements adhering strictly to Department of Defense technical and quality standards set by the DLA. The work encompasses all stages from raw component production through final integration and verification testing, ensuring each unit meets rigorous performance and reliability criteria for defense applications. The delivery schedule must align with contractual milestones, and all documentation, traceability, and quality control processes must satisfy federal defense procurement requirements. This subcontract, posted on July 15, 2026, with a response deadline of August 14, 2026, falls under NAICS code 334510 for other electronic component manufacturing. The contracting office is the ASC SUPPLIER OPER AE AND AF DIV under the Department of Defense, though specific performance location and point of contact details are not provided. Bidders must be prepared to demonstrate capacity for precision manufacturing, certified quality systems, and compliance with defense-specific regulatory frameworks. While the place of performance is unspecified, successful proposers will be expected to handle logistics and delivery in accordance with DLA requirements without deviation.
